The University of Chicago Law School is the law school of the University of Chicago, a private research university in Chicago, Illinois.It employs more than 180 full-time and part-time faculty and hosts more than 600 students in its Juris Doctor program, while also offering the Master of Laws, Master of Studies in Law and Doctor of Juridical Science degrees in law.

The dean of The University of Chicago Law School serves as the head of the law school at The University of Chicago. The current dean is Thomas J. Miles . On July 8, 2024, Dean Miles expressed his intention to step down from the Deanship in 2025.
